The Front Seat Head Restraint problem

The contact owns a 2012 Toyota Camry. While the vehicle was parked, there was a burning odor inside the vehicle. The contact noticed that the rear driver side headrest was burning caused by the sunlight. The failure recurred a few times. The vehicle was not diagnosed or repaired.   Read details...
